The Montreal Canadiens have solidified their playoff position with a remarkable seven-game winning streak, significantly improving their postseason prospects. In their latest game on April 2, 2026, the Canadiens defeated the New York Rangers 3-2, thanks to standout performances from Cole Caufield, who scored his 48th and 49th goals of the season, marking his NHL-best 12th winning goal.
This victory not only extended the Canadiens' streak to seven games but also showcased their growth and maturity as a team, indicating their ability to perform under pressure and adapt during games, which is crucial for success in the postseason.
Their current record of 10-3-1 over the past 14 games places them third in the Atlantic Division, closely trailing the Buffalo Sabres and Tampa Bay Lightning. The Canadiens' success is also attributed to the strong play of goalie Jakub Fowler, who made 21 saves against the Rangers, maintaining a solid save percentage throughout the winning streak.
As the Canadiens continue to fight for a playoff spot, they will look to build on this momentum in their upcoming matchup against the New Jersey Devils.
